Dakota North #3

Oct 1986 · Marvel · 0.75 USD; 0.95 CAD; 0.40 GBP
“Active Tense”

In "Active Tense," Dakota North travels to Paris on a mission that grows more urgent with every step—tracking down Ricky, unaware he’s harboring a dangerous experimental nerve gas sample. With Cleo sending assassins to intercept her at every turn, Dakota must stay one step ahead in a high-stakes chase where trust is as fragile as the city’s skyline. Written by Martha Thomases and brought to life by Tony Salmons’ dynamic art and Christie Scheele’s vivid colors, this 1986 Marvel issue delivers tension with precision. Cover by Tony Salmons.
